#bbcd98 basic color information
#bbcd98
In the RGB color model, hex triplet #bbcd98 has decimal index of: 12307864, is composed of 73.3% red, 80.4% green and 59.6% blue.
#bbcd98 in CMYK color model, is composed of 8.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.9% yellow and 19.6% black.
#cccc99 is the closest web-safe color to #bbcd98.

In color theory, a color scheme is the choice of colors used in design.
Analogous colors
They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
Monochromatic
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
